    Thought I'd post an update for those who are curious. I ordered RCLT on the first day of pre-orders, literally minutes after it went live. I had my eye on it for a while and had saved the money to buy either RCLT, if the timing worked out, or a Total Chaos +2 setup. Because of the steering and spindle upgrades RCLT was a better choice for me. I received an email from Marlin a few weeks ago saying that there had been two 2-week delays and that the first batch of kits would start shipping on 4/19/21. It also had a list of OE part numbers for seals and other knuckle components, which was helpful. Today I saw that Dirt Lifestyle posted in IG that he's "partnering" with Marlin and will be running RCLT on his Taco. I'm a fan of Nate's channel and watch his videos regularly. That being said, I'm hoping that Marlin plans on sending kits out to those of us who put money up back in February (paid in full) before their partners. I'll keep this thread updated with any communications I get from Marlin about my order status, because yea... it's been all crickets from them on their RCLT thread.
